Bayamo is a city and municipality in Granma Province, Cuba, serving as the provincial capital. Founded on November 5, 1513, by Diego Velazquez de Cuéllar, the city has a population of 235,107 and covers an area of 918 square kilometers. It stands at an elevation of 55 meters above sea level and is located in the America/Havana timezone.
The city’s postal code is 85100, and it uses the local dialing code 23 and the license plate code G. Bayamo is twinned with Savona. Its patron saint is Jesus. The city is distinct from Bayamón.

Bayamo is the capital city of the Granma Province of Cuba and one of the largest cities in the Oriente region.
